From the Brick Gate, narrow passages - casemates - lead through the ramparts. They run for a total distance of almost a kilometre, are a minimum of 2 metres high and are about 1,5 metre wide. The casemates, entrance to which is possible on the right, not only lead to the exhibition entrance, but also open out the monumental hall known as the Gorlice. This hall now serves as an exhibition space and several of the original statues from Charles Bridge (replaced there by copies) now reside here.
